Lending Club

Lending Club is the largest peer-to-peer lender in the nation. Their original business platform was lending unsecured personal loans, and eventually began lending out small business loans in March, 2014.

A business can request to borrow anywhere from $15,000 to $300,000, and choose the terms to repay the loan within one to five years. Their business loans have flexible terms and competitive interest rates, which currently range from 5.9% to 29.9%.

Businesses that choose to borrow from the Lending Club need to have a minimum of $75,000 in revenue annually, and need to have been operational for at least two years.

Fees Charged:

  • Origination Fee: 1% to 6%
  • Payment by Check Fee: $15
  • Late Payment Fee: $15 or 5% of balance, whichever is greater

Who is Lending Club Good For?

Lending Club is good for any established business looking to a small business loan, and wants the ability to set up flexible repayment options. Lending Club is the nation’s largest peer-to-peer lender, making them a good option for an established business looking for a loan up to $300,000.

Who is Lending Club Not Good For?

Lending Club wouldn’t be suitable for a business less than two years old or a business with less than $75,000 in annual revenue. Also, Lending Club is not available to residents in Idaho or Iowa (as of currently).

If you choose to get a small business loan from Lending Club, you’d be going with the nation’s largest and one of the most established peer-to-peer lenders that offer small business loans.

Prosper

Prosper, like Lending Club, is also a peer-to-peer lender. One particular difference is Prosper doesn’t have individual loans just for business, they do however offer personal loans that can be used for business purposes. This can make it easier for new and less established businesses to get a loan.

Prosper offers loans from $2,000 to $35,000 and their rates range between 5.99% to 36.00% APR. You can get a three to five year loan. Loans can sometimes take as long as two weeks to receive.

Who is Prosper Good For?

Prosper is good for any new small business or business without a proven track record, that would have had a difficult if not impossible time trying to get a regular business loan. Prosper is one of the largest peer-to-peer lenders and a great place to get a loan for $35,000 or less.

Who is Prosper Not Good For?

Prosper wouldn’t be suitable for anyone looking for a traditional business loan or anyone who needed a loan greater than $35,000. It also wouldn’t be an ideal choice for individuals who don’t want to use their personal credit to get a loan.

CAN Capital

Since 1998, CAN Capital has been lending money to small businesses and since then has provided businesses with over $5 billion in funding. One particular thing that makes CAN Capital different from most other business lenders — is that it lends money to businesses based on the amount of sales and stability a company has, and puts less emphasis on a business’s credit.

CAN Capital offers small to medium size business loans that range from $2,500 to $150,000 for single location businesses, and loans up to $250,000 for businesses with multiple locations. The terms of a loan can range anywhere from four months to two years. Also,funds can be received in as little as two business days.

As far as the APR charged, it really depends on the industry your business is in, amount of time you been in business, your cash flow, and the amount of revenue your business takes in annually.

To qualify for a loan with CAN Capital, your business must have a minimum of $4,500 in monthly revenue, been in operation for a least four months, and should have a minimum credit score of at least 550 (which is pretty low).

One great feature with CAN Capital that no other lender does, is they reward borrowers for repaying their loans back early. They offer their customers a 6% discount to pay back their loan early. Paying off your loan early also means you’ll pay less in interest too.

Who is CAN Capital Good For?

CAN Capital has fewer eligibility requirements than other lenders, so it’s a great lending option for new businesses that are less than a year old or a business that has little credit history. They’re also a good choice for businesses with more than one or multiple locations, as they can receive larger amounts of funding with CAN Capital.

CAN Capital would also be a good option to those who might want to pay back their loan early, since CAN Capital rewards early repayments with a 6% discount.

Who is CAN Capital Not Good For?

CAN Capital may be unsuitable for business looking for a loan with a longer duration, as the life of their loans tend to be shorter, a maximum of twenty-four months.

Kabbage

Kabbage is a great lender for businesses that need capital instantly. For amounts up to $100,000, Kabbage can provide funding to businesses almost instantly.

In order to apply for a loan, businesses must have a PayPal account or checking account to link, they can also link other business accounts as well →like eBay, Amazon, QuickBooks, Etsy, Sage, Yahoo, and Xero accounts.

Unlike most lenders who use a business’s credit to determine loan eligibility, Kabbage instead looks at a business’s data which they receive and process instantly by linking the like businesses accounts listed above. Then by using that data, they’re then able to approve a business loan immediately!

Kabbage offers business loans anywhere from $2,000 to $100,000 and businesses can take working capital as often as once per day. The life of a Kabbage loan is fairly short, only six months.

Minimum Eligibility Requirements:

  • Been in business for at least one year
  • Have at least $50,000 a year in annual revenue

Loan Cost:

The fees on a Kabbage loan are 1% to 12% of your select loan amount for the first two months, and 1% for each of the remaining four months. There are no fees for early repayment.

Who is Kabbage Good For?

Kabbage is good for any business that needs a loan immediately or in as little time as possible. It could also be good for small online businesses that otherwise wouldn’t meet the stricter guidelines of other lenders.

Who is Kabbage Not Good For?

Any business that wants a longer term loan, as Kabbage loans are only for a six month period.

Balboa Capital

Balboa Capital has been in operation since 1988, and provides funding to small businesses across the country. Balboa Capital also provides franchising and equipment financing.

Balboa Capital is known for lending money to businesses that banks normally wouldn’t lend money to.

Balboa Capital provides flexible small business loans up to $150,000, the amount you qualify for depends on your business revenue and amount of money in your bank account. Life of their loans range from three months to twenty-four months.Businesses can receive the capital within five days. The APR is not clearly stated on their website.

You don’t need to have great credit to be approved for a loan, and once you receive the loan you can use the funds for whatever you want.

Who is Balboa Capital Good For?

Balboa Capital could be a good choice for businesses who don’t have perfect credit and need a loan. It’s also a good option for businesses who have been turned down for lending from traditional banks.

Who is Balboa Capital Not Good For?

Balboa Capital wouldn’t be suitable for a business that’s looking for a loan longer than twenty-four months.

Is it hard to get a loan from SBA? ›

Hard to qualify

Although the government guarantee reduces the risk that lenders face when issuing loans to small businesses, you'll still need to meet strict eligibility criteria to get an SBA loan. Typically, you'll need several years in business, strong business finances and a good credit history to qualify.

What credit score is needed for a small business loan? ›

While there's no official required SBA loan minimum credit score from the Small Business Administration, lenders will often set minimum credit score requirements for both personal and business. An SBSS of 140 to 160+ or a personal score of 620 to 640+ are commonly needed to qualify.

What credit score is needed for a small business start up loan? ›

SBA-qualified lenders usually set their own criteria when assessing your eligibility. Most lenders will require a minimum FICO score of 620 or higher for their SBA Loans.

What disqualifies you from an SBA loan? ›

The most common reasons SBA loans are denied are poor credit, too much existing debt, or insufficient collateral. Other reasons include: Prior bankruptcy. Negative taxable income.

How long do you have to pay back a business loan? ›

For working capital and daily expenses, you must repay the loan within seven years. For any equipment purchases, the loan terms are up to 10 years. If you plan to use the SBA loan for a real estate purchase, your business has up to 25 years to pay back the loan.

What credit score is needed for SBA business loan? ›

The minimum credit score for an SBA loan is 680 with a 10% down payment to purchase the asset. The SBA 504 loan, or SBA CDC loan, offers long-term, fixed-rate funding of up to $5 million for major fixed assets (i.e., real estate, equipment, etc.) that promote business growth and job creation.

What credit score do you need for a SBA loan? ›

The minimum credit score required for an SBA loan depends on the type of loan. For SBA Microloans, the minimum credit score is typically between 620-640. For SBA 7(a) loans, the minimum credit score is typically 640, but borrowers may find greater success if they can boost their credit score into the 680+ range.
